Choosing the perfect robe for bridesmaids

Bagheera BoutiqueNovember 21, 2022December 19, 2022

When it comes to choosing the perfect robe for bridesmaids, there are a few things to keep in mind. First, consider the season and location of your wedding. If you’re getting married in the summer or in a warm climate, a lighter robe made of cotton or linen may be more comfortable for your bridesmaids. If you’re getting married in the winter or in a cooler climate, a heavier robe made of wool or velvet may be more appropriate. Second, think about the style of your wedding. If you’re having a more formal affair, a more traditional robe with a longer skirt may be more appropriate. If you’re having a more casual wedding, a shorter robe or even a dressing gown may be more appropriate. Finally, consider the personality of your bridesmaids. Some bridesmaids may prefer a more feminine and romantic robe, while others may prefer a more simplistic and modern style. Choose a robe that you think will suit your bridesmaids’ individual styles and personalities.

Trends in Bridesmaid Robes

There are many robe trends for bridesmaids to consider when choosing what to wear on the big day. One popular trend is to go for a short, lace robe. This style is both elegant and practical and can be easily slipped on over your bridesmaid dress. Another popular option is to opt for a satin robe, which can add a touch of luxury to your outfit. If you want your bridesmaids to really stand out, consider a printed robe – this is a great way to add a pop of color to your wedding party.

Choosing bridesmaids robes

Choosing the perfect robe for bridesmaids can be a daunting task. There are so many different styles and materials to choose from, and you want to make sure that your girls feel comfortable and stylish on your big day. First, decide on the style of the robe that you would like your bridesmaids to wear. There are many different styles to choose from, including kimono robes, wrap robes, and robe sets. Once you have decided on the style of the robe, you can then choose the material. Robes can be made from a variety of different materials, including silk, satin, cotton, and polyester.

Next, choose the color of the robes. You can either choose to match the robes to the color of the bridesmaid dresses, or you can choose a contrasting color. If you choose to match the robes to the bridesmaid dresses, keep in mind that different materials will take dye differently, so you may want to order swatches of material before making your final decision.

Finally, decide on the length of the robes. Robes can be short, knee-length, or floor-length. Floor-length robes are the most formal and are typically worn by the Maid of Honor and the bridesmaids. Knee-length robes are less formal and are a good choice for more casual weddings. Short robes are the most casual and are a good choice for beach or destination weddings.

There are a few ways to personalize robes for your bridesmaids. One way is to have their names embroidered on the robes. Another way is to have the robes made in a specific color that reflects the theme of your wedding. You can also have a special message embroidered on the robes for your bridesmaids. Whatever you choose, make sure that the robes reflect the personalities of your bridesmaids

Once you have decided on the style, material, color, and length of the robes for bridemaids, you can then begin shopping around for the perfect robes for your bridesmaid.

The history of wedding robes and their significance

A wedding robe is the traditional clothing worn by a bride during a wedding ceremony. Wedding robes are usually white or off-white and are often made of luxurious fabrics such as silk or satin.

The style of the wedding robe varies depending on the culture and the time period in which the wedding takes place.

The tradition of wearing a wedding robe dates back to ancient times when brides would wear a robe to symbolize their purity and virginity.

In some cultures, the wedding robe is also seen as a symbol of the bride’s status and wealth. In the Western world, the white wedding robe became popularized in the Victorian era, when Queen Victoria wore a white gown to her own wedding in 1840.

Today, many brides choose to wear a white wedding robe because it is seen as a symbol of purity and tradition.

However, some brides opt for a colored or patterned wedding gown to show their personality and style.

Whatever the choice, the wedding robe is an important part of the wedding day and will be cherished by the bride for years to come.

 

Choosing the perfect wedding robe for your big day – what to consider?

 

1. The use of color and pattern

The choice of colors and patterns is determined by a number of different elements.

When selecting a unique color scheme, you can find it helpful to look to the changing of the seasons for ideas.

For a wedding in the spring or summer, for instance, you should seek bridal party robes with pastel colors that are either vibrant and eye-catching or charming and feminine floral patterns.

For weddings held in the fall and winter, hues with deep jewel tones are the ideal choice because they go so well with the earthy tones of those seasons.

The robes worn by the bridesmaids can all be the same color, while the robes worn by other members of the wedding party, such as the maid of honor, mother of the bride, etc., can each be a different shade.

Another enjoyable suggestion is to alternate the colors, which creates vivid photo opportunities that are perfect for Instagram.
